エッジコンピューティング入門 — IoT時代の分散処理とリアルタイム分析


エッジコンピューティング入門 — IoT時代の分散処理とリアルタイム分析

エッジ(端末側)での処理が注目を集める理由と、導入時のポイント、実運用で押さえるべき課題をやさしく解説します。


エッジコンピューティングは、データを生成する端末の近くで処理や分析を行うアーキテクチャです。クラウドへすべてを送る従来の方式と比べ、遅延低減、帯域節約、プライバシー保護といった利点があり、IoTや自動運転、産業用制御などで採用が進んでいます。

まず利点としては、リアルタイム性の向上が挙げられます。応答がミリ秒単位で求められるアプリケーションでは、データを遠隔のクラウドに送る時間が致命的になります。エッジ処理により現場で即時判断ができるため、安全性や操作性が向上します。

次にコスト面と帯域利用の効率化です。大量のセンサーデータをすべてクラウドに送る代わりに、エッジで必要な特徴量だけ抽出して送信することで通信コストを抑え、クラウド側の処理負荷も軽減できます。

一方で導入時には注意点もあります。エッジデバイスは計算資源や電力に制約があることが多く、アルゴリズムの軽量化やハードウェア最適化が必要です。また、分散環境でのソフトウェア更新や監視、障害対策は複雑になりがちです。

セキュリティとプライバシー対策は必須です。端末が多数存在するため、認証、暗号化、ソフトウェアの整合性チェックなどを組み合わせて防御層を作ることが重要です。さらに、データのローカル保存方針やアクセス制御も設計段階で明確にしておくべきです。

導入の実践的なステップとしては、まずユースケースを明確にし、処理のどの部分をエッジで実行するかを定義します。次にハードウェア選定や軽量モデルの検討、通信方式(セルラー、LPWA、ローカルネットワークなど)の選択、運用監視とOTA(Over-The-Air)更新の仕組み構築を順に進めます。

将来的には、エッジとクラウドをシームレスに連携させるハイブリッド運用が主流となり、AI推論の分散化やフォグコンピューティングとの組み合わせでさらに多様なサービスが生まれるでしょう。まずは小さくPoCを回し、得られた運用知見をもとに段階的に拡張することをおすすめします。

関連キーワード: エッジコンピューティング, IoT, データ分析, リアルタイム処理, エッジAI, フォグコンピューティング, 低遅延, 組み込みシステム, ネットワーク最適化, セキュリティ対策


最終更新: 2025-12-24

決済はStripeで安全に処理されます。
Amazonで「エッジ・処理」を検索
Amazonで探す

この記事の感想をこっそり教えてください(非公開)